Interdire impression fichier excel

Messages postés
14
Date d'inscription
samedi 1 mars 2008
Statut
Membre
Dernière intervention
1 avril 2012
- - Dernière réponse : zavier666
Messages postés
267
Date d'inscription
mardi 7 septembre 2004
Statut
Membre
Dernière intervention
30 avril 2009
- 17 mars 2009 à 21:47
Bonjour,

Et oui je veux interdire l'impression d'un fichier. J'ai bien trouvé la petite macro qui va bien à mettre dans ThisWorkbook:

Private Sub Workbook_beforeprint(cancel as boolean)...
cancel=true
End sub

ça marche bien si le niveau de sécurité des macros est à faible. Par contre, si le niveau est élevé et qu'on n'accepte pas la macro à l'ouverture du fichier, le fichier s'ouvre et il reste imprimable.

Y a t il une parade?

Merci de votre aide pour contourner ce problème.
Afficher la suite 

1 réponse

Messages postés
267
Date d'inscription
mardi 7 septembre 2004
Statut
Membre
Dernière intervention
30 avril 2009
0
Merci
il n'y a absolument  AUCUNE parade, la personne qui veut imprimer le fichier pourra dans le pire des cas faire une capture d'écran

et il suffit d'interdire les macros pour que tu ne puisses rien faire de ce côté :(

--------------------------------------------------
Toujours + de VB et d'API => APi @ le Loupe
http://apialaloupe.free.fr
Commenter la réponse de zavier666